Pack the Portable Gym
Investing in lightweight, easy-to-pack fitness gear can revolutionize your nomadic workout routine. Consider resistance bands, a travel-friendly yoga mat, or even a portable kettlebell. This way, you can transform any location into your personal gym, ensuring you never miss a workout.
Embrace Local Cuisine, Mindfully
Sampling local cuisine is a big part of the travel experience. However, it's important to do so mindfully. Opt for dishes rich in lean proteins, veggies, and whole grains when available. Staying hydrated is also key, especially in warmer climates. Remember, a balanced diet is as crucial to your health as a regular workout regimen.
Explore on Foot
Make sightseeing a part of your fitness routine. Opt for walking or biking over public transport whenever possible. Not only will this help keep you active, but it also provides a unique perspective on your surroundings.
Online Fitness Classes
No gym? No problem! There are numerous fitness apps and online platforms offering classes that you can take from anywhere. Whether you're into yoga, HIIT, or pilates, you'll find a class that suits your fitness level and preference.
Prioritize Rest and Recovery
Travel can be physically demanding, and it's crucial to give your body time to rest and recover. Make sure you're getting enough sleep, and take time to stretch and relax. Listen to your body and don't push yourself too hard.
